If you’ve been feeling low, tense, or a bit disconnected from yourself, Laughter Yoga meets you where you are
It doesn’t require you to feel happy or to find something funny. It simply begins with something simple: a breath, a smile, and a willingness to try.
When you laugh—even intentionally—your body responds as if the laughter is real
This triggers the release of “feel-good” chemicals like endorphins, dopamine, and serotonin.
These help lift your mood, reduce stress, and bring a sense of emotional balance.
At the same time, stress hormones such as cortisol begin to drop, allowing your body to soften and relax.
You cant be worried about tomorrow or thinking about the past when you are laughing
The brain’s ability to change and adapt—with a regular laughter yoga practice can begin to form new pathways – building resilience, and a more positive outlook.
